English: Today September 16th, 2020, Ambassador of Israel, H.E. Sagi Karni, handed over Medical and Lab equipment to H.E Ambassador Natália Carrascalão.
Ambassador Karni and his team donated Medical and Lab equipment to Bairro Pite Clinic in Dili, Timor-Leste. Ambassador Carrascalão expressed her appreciation for the gift from the people of Israel to the people of Timor-Leste especially to Bairro Pite Clinic. At the same time, Ambassador Carrascalão also handed over a Letter of Suport from the Government of Timor-Leste for the Israeli candidature to the ADB. |
